How to use hjh3927/flux-fill-chart1-2-data-lora with Diffusers:
pip install -U diffusers transformers accelerate
import torch from diffusers import DiffusionPipeline # switch to "mps" for apple devices pipe = DiffusionPipeline.from_pretrained("black-forest-labs/FLUX.1-Fill-dev", dtype=torch.bfloat16, device_map="cuda") pipe.load_lora_weights("hjh3927/flux-fill-chart1-2-data-lora") prompt = "Three-panel image. [Left]: Full infographic with data elements and decorations. [Center]: Only data elements(bars, pie or annular sectors, lines, scatter points). [Right]: Only decorative elements(text labels, titles, icons, pictograms, arrows). Center and Right are complementary, together forming the Left." image = pipe(prompt).images[0] - Notebooks
